I was highly impressed with LeChuck42's http://www.thingiverse.com/thing:10487 design that I began manually splitting the original STL file in Sketchup shortly after he shared it, to print in three different plastics. He later split the parts himself, providing two ways of creating a multicolor tentacle. To ensure proper fitting of the "suckers" on the body, I had to slice them and account for printing-related issues with smaller parts. The unibrow's hidden location makes support usage acceptable. The foot fits perfectly into the body's slightly recessed area, while the unibrow also has a slot on the body. For printing, use Fruit Punch Magenta (MBI) for the body with supports or the stand version, Nuclear Green (MBI) for the foot and split suckers, and black for the unibrow with support. After removing supports and sanding the bottom of the body (if using the stand-less version), glue the sucker parts, then the unibrow, and finally, the foot. Enjoy your completed tentacle!
